Interior Design Focus Areas

When learning SketchUp for interior design, focus on these key areas:

  • Floor Plan Creation: Laying out room dimensions and furniture placement.
  • Wall and Ceiling Design: Creating realistic wall finishes, textures, and ceiling treatments.
  • Furniture Modeling: Designing custom furniture or importing 3D models.
  • Lighting: Understanding natural and artificial lighting to create ambiance.
  • Material Application: Applying textures and materials to surfaces for realistic appearance.

Rendering with Enscape

Enscape is a real-time rendering plugin for SketchUp that allows you to visualize your designs in a photorealistic manner. Here’s a basic workflow:

  1. Model Creation: Build your interior design in SketchUp.
  2. Material Application: Assign materials to surfaces in SketchUp.
  3. Lighting Setup: Adjust natural and artificial lighting in Enscape.
  4. Rendering: Create high-quality images or real-time walkthroughs.

Key Features of Enscape:

  • Real-time rendering for immediate visualization.
  • Realistic lighting and material representation.
  • VR capabilities for immersive experiences.
  • Post-processing tools for image enhancement.
